London: Macmillan and Company Ltd., 1967. Book. Very Good. Hardcover. 8vo - over 7¾ - 9¾" tall. First published thus in 1964, this is the 1967 reprint. Red hardcover with title in gilt on spine. Condition: Very good, binding sound, text clean, no inscriptions. Dustjacket condition: Fair to good, generally lightly shelfworn with some light general sunning to covers and spine of dustjacket. Small chip missing to top edge of front of jacket. Rear of jacket has some watersplashmarks and light foxing.116pp. This is a translation from English into Latin of Lewis Carroll's famous book, Alice in Wonderland..
